Landforms effect weather events and rainfall because of the way air passes over them. Mountains create a orographic even in which wind passing over a mountain is cooled and lifted. Landforms at the coastline affects weather by cooling down more rapidly than land elsewhere.

The continental divide is the imaginary line that separates places where rainfall would eventually work its way to the Atlantic Ocean from places where rainfall would eventually work its way to the Pacific Ocean.
